Border Identifications : Narratives of Religion, Gender, and Class on the U.S.-Mexico Border /
"An ethnography that explores the role of religion, gender, and class in the formation of social identity on both sides of the US-Mexico border. A continuation of the study Vila began in Crossing Borders, Reinforcing Borders"--Provided by publisher.
